Heat resistance is one of the most prominent advantages of liquid silicone rubber and a key factor for its adaptability to household kitchenware. In daily cooking, ovens, steamers and boiling water often exceed 100°C. Traditional plastic kitchenware tends to deform and release harmful substances at high temperatures, while ordinary rubber products easily age and become sticky. In contrast, liquid silicone rubber withstands temperatures ranging from dozens of degrees below zero to over 300°C. It remains stable without deformation or harmful gas emission when heated in ovens or steamers, maintains consistent performance during boiling disinfection, and does not turn yellow or degrade after repeated use.

From a production perspective, liquid silicone rubber is easy to process and highly adaptable. It flows freely before curing, enabling precise injection into kitchenware molds of various shapes for fast solidification. Whether for small items such as spatulas and sealing lids, or larger products like heat-insulating mats and fresh-keeping box gaskets, it achieves accurate dimensions, smooth surfaces and burr-free finishing. With high durability, it resists cracking, deformation and peeling during long-term use, offering a longer service life and higher cost performance than traditional materials, reducing replacement costs for households.
